About Alan Weinshel, MD, FACC
Dr. Weinshel graduated from Wesleyan University in Middletown, CT. Honors included Phi Beta Kappa and Magna Cum Laude. Dr. Weinshel received his medical degree from Tufts University School of Medicine in Boston where he received Alpha Omega Alpha Honors. He completed his Medical Internship and Residency at Tufts New England Medical Center (currently known as Tufts Medical Center). Dr. Weinshel was a Senior Medical Resident and Clinical Fellow in Cardiology at Tufts New England Medical Center. He is a Fellow of the American College of Cardiology and the Council on Clinical Cardiology of the American Heart Association.
Dr. Weinshel is a cardiologist and is board certified in internal medicine with a subspecialty in cardiovascular disease. He has hospital privileges at St. Luke’s Hospital in New Bedford, Mass.

Why aren’t there any ratings?
We do not have a rating for this provider for one of the following reasons:- Provider was newly added to our survey process and has not yet received the minimum number (30) of survey returns. Check back soon for results!
- If this provider’s biography page does not specify practicing at Southcoast Physicians Group or a Southcoast hospital site (Charlton Memorial, St. Luke’s or Tobey Hospital), he/she is affiliated with Southcoast Health Network but not employed by Southcoast Physicians Group. Our affiliates are not included in our survey process.
- If this provider’s biography page specifies practicing at Charlton Memorial, St. Luke’s or Tobey Hospital, without reference to an outpatient practice, he/she delivers care in the inpatient hospital setting only; inpatient surveys do not include questions about individual providers.
Southcoast Health physician profiles now feature star ratings. Below, you’ll find frequently asked questions about our process for calculating the ratings.
Why does Southcoast publish survey ratings online?
Southcoast is dedicated to providing patients and consumers with helpful information about the quality of our patients’ experiences. Star ratings published on our physician biography pages are based on actual responses from patients of that particular physician to patient satisfaction surveys that are distributed and processed by a national patient satisfaction survey vendor.
Who receives the survey?
Our vendor sends surveys via SMS or email to all patients seen in our outpatient physician practices who have a valid smart phone number or email address on file with Southcoast Health. Surveys are sent to patients within a few days of their appointment.
How is the Patient Satisfaction Star Rating Calculated?
Star ratings are calculated using an average of all survey responses to each of three questions: Courtesy and Respect of Staff, Provider Overall Rating, and Willingness to Recommend Provider’s Office. The star rating displayed on our physicians’ main biography page represents the average of the three measures for that particular physician.
